Sony Cyber-shot Dscw560 How Do I Unlock My Memory Card

Greetings - SD Memory card in particular have a small lock on the side - If this is kind you have then try to take the lock to the other side (you should also be able to see "lock" on one side and "unlock" on the other. Hope this is the area you needed help on.
